Hint:
The ID-DCU MARINE controller can be used as an I-RD-CAN-ID-DCU-MARINE remote display after
uploading of the I-RD-CAN-ID-DCU-MARINE firmware. The CAN1 physical interface is then used for CAN
connection to the controller (there is no need to use ID-COM module), controller’s CAN2 physical interface
has to be used on the other side of the CAN bus.
Remote Display I-RD-CAN-ID-DCU-MARINE (Remote Panel) works as “a remote control panel” for
the ID-DCU MARINE master controller.
All panel buttons works the same way as corresponding buttons on master controller. All LEDs
displays the same state as corresponding LEDs on master controller.
Start, Stop buttons and setpoint changes are not active when master ID-DCU MARINE controller is
in LOC (Local) mode.
I-RD-CAN-ID-DCU-MARINE screen listing does not influence screen on master controller.
Interruption of the serial line between master device and I-RD-CAN-ID-DCU-MARINE will have no
effect to the engine. Master device will always be able to work without connected Remote display.
I-RD-CAN-ID-DCU-MARINE displays the same screens as its master controller and can be switched
to the same languages. The user interface is identical as the master controller.
I-RD-CAN-ID-DCU-MARINE is the same mechanical and electronic design (the same box but some
electronic components were removed). No inputs and outputs are available on I-RD-CAN-ID-DCU-
MARINE only.
It is possible to connect I-RD-CAN-ID-DCU-MARINE to ID-DCU MARINE via RS232 (38,4kbps) or
via CAN bus (50 or 250 kBd).
I-RD-CAN-ID-DCU-MARINE automatically downloads new configuration table from master controller
if the CRC doesn’t match the CRC of the stored configuration table.
I-RD-CAN-ID-DCU-MARINE uses separate mhx firmware different from controller firmware
compatible with both ID-DCU and ID-DCU MARINE.
I-RD-CAN-ID-DCU-MARINE firmware can be reprogrammed via Boot load procedure only.
I-RD-CAN-ID-DCU-MARINE backlight can be switched to full intensity when middle power supply
terminal (D+ in DCU) is closed to + power supply.
